I am trying to set up an autocorrect.txt file in a Paratext 9.5 project. I have followed the instructions in the Paratext help files. It doesn't seem to be working at all. What could be wrong?

Sure, here's a sample:

# Implosives
@b-->\u02BCb
@d-->\u02BCd
@g-->\u02BCg
@j-->\u02BCj
@B-->\u02BCB
@D-->\u02BCD
@G-->\u02BCG
@J-->\u02BCJ

# High tone
*a-->\u00E1
*e-->\u00E9
*i-->\u00ED
*o-->\u00F3
*u-->\u00FA
*A-->\u00C1
*E-->\u00C9
*I-->\u00CD
*O-->\u00D3
*U-->\u00DA

Have you restarted Paratext after you created the autocorrect.txt? The samples that you made work fine for me.
by (9.9k points)

Yes I have, plus send/receive and restarted my computer... Have I got it in the right place?

image

you file might be named autocorrect.txt.txt

1. Click View -> Show -> File name extensions

and rename it to autocorrect.txt
Ah, I have found the problem - I had managed to name the file autocorrect.txt.txt! I noticed that when I attached it to send to you. It's working now that I have changed that. Thanks for your help!
